Background Information

LGMN (Legumain), also known as asparaginyl endopeptidase or AEP, is a broadly expressed lysosomal cysteine endopeptidase that belongs to peptidase family C13 and specifcally hydrolyzes substrate asparaginyl bonds. LGMN directly regulates diverse physiological and pathological processes by remodeling tissue-specific targets. In addition, LGMN indirectly contributes to atherosclerotic plaque instability through activation of cathepsin L in the arterial ECM.
